Why Tree & Shrub Care Matters More Near the Coast?

Here’s the thing most people miss. Coastal plants deal with stress every single day.

Salt spray from areas like the Indian River Lagoon can damage leaves. Wind can weaken branches. Sandy soil drains too fast and doesn’t hold nutrients well.

That’s why basic trimming isn’t enough.

You need proper care that includes:

  • Regular pruning at the right time
  • Soil support and fertilization
  • Pest and disease control
  • Water management

Without this, trees grow unevenly, shrubs thin out, and problems spread quickly.

Tree Trimming & Pruning

Not all trimming is good trimming. Done wrong, it can weaken your tree.

We use techniques like:

  • Crown thinning to improve airflow
  • Crown reduction to control size safely
  • Structural pruning for long-term strength
  • Deadwood removal to prevent hazards

Palm trees, oaks, and magnolias all need different care. We treat them that way.

Pest & Disease Management

Florida landscapes attract pests. That’s just reality.

We use Integrated Pest Management (IPM). That means:

  • Identifying the real problem first
  • Using targeted treatments
  • Avoiding unnecessary chemicals

We also apply eco-friendly pest control treatments and fungicides when needed.

Fertilization & Soil Conditioning

Sandy soil doesn’t hold nutrients well. So plants often don’t get what they need.

We help fix that with:

  • Slow-release fertilizers
  • Soil amendments
  • Compost and organic mulch

This improves root health and overall growth.

Tree & Shrub Care for Florida Plant Types

Different plants need different care. Here’s how we handle the most common ones:

Palm Trees

  • Remove dead fronds only
  • Avoid over-pruning
  • Maintain natural shape

Oak Trees

  • Structural pruning for strength
  • Disease monitoring

Magnolia Trees

  • Light pruning only
  • Focus on airflow

Sea Grape Plants

  • Salt-tolerant but need shaping
  • Great for coastal privacy

Hibiscus & Oleander Shrubs

  • Regular trimming for blooms
  • Pest monitoring

Knowing the difference matters more than people think.
